What is mangler

mangler is:

Mangler is an open source VOIP client capable of connecting to Ventrilo 3.x servers. It is capable of performing almost all standard user functionality found in a Windows Ventrilo client.

There are three methods to install mangler on Kali Linux.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.

Install mangler Using apt-get

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.

sudo apt-get update

After updating apt database, We can install mangler using apt-get by running the following command:

sudo apt-get -y install mangler

How To Uninstall mangler on Kali Linux

To uninstall only the mangler package we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get remove mangler

Uninstall mangler And Its Dependencies

To uninstall mangler and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Kali Linux, we can use the command below: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ove mangler

Remove mangler Configurations and Data

To remove mangler configuration and data from Kali Linux we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y purge mangler

Remove mangler configuration, data, and all of its dependencies

We can use the following command to remove mangler config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:

s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ge mangler
